One option is to use a security camera that relies on 4G cellular service. Another option is to use a security camera that plugs into an Ethernet port and records footage to a Network Video Recorder . If you already have a battery-powered WiFi camera and don't want to buy a new one, you can connect the camera to your phone's hotspot.

You can’t just buy an ADT camera, hook it up yourself, and self-monitor. ADT is a full-service home security company that does it all for you. You can’t, for instance, buy just one camera without a system installed, and you have to use their professional installers to set up your system. On the plus side, every ADT plan comes with full-service 24/7 monitoring, so you know you’re always safe.
